Knocked Up is a 2007 film from 40-year-old Virgin and Superbad writer/director Judd Apatow, about Alison Scott (Katherine Heigl), a television personality on E! Entertainment, whose new promotion becomes endangered when she has a one-night stand with slacker Ben Stone (Seth Rogen) that results in her being pregnant with his baby. Ben lives off of a settlement he got from an injury, smokes a lot of marijuana, and is working on a porn website with his friends. Alison lives in her sister Debbies (Leslie Mann) pool house and has just been put on-air as an interviewer at her job. It is when she and Debbie are celebrating the promotion that she meets Ben, takes him home, and due to a misunderstanding, they dont use protection. When she figures out that she is pregnant, she tells Ben, who says he will support her and the baby, and she decides to have it. Although they try to make their relationship work because of the circumstances, they are at such different places in their lives that their relationship quickly becomes tense and difficult. Alison is concerned about Bens lack of financial stability, hiding her pregnancy from her boss, and the fear that she and Ben will end up like her sister Debbie and her husband Pete (Paul Rudd), who have had problems in their marriage. In the midst of doctors visits and fights, Alison decides they are too different and ends their relationship. Debbie and Pete have also split up after she finds out about his fantasy baseball draft, when she suspected him of actually going out to have an affair.
